member_id
This commit is contained in:
@@ -1853,7 +1853,10 @@ long account_session_check(CVars in, CVars out) {
|
||||
}
|
||||
long member_id = REQ_LONG(in, "member_id", 1, -1);
|
||||
if (load_db_record(out, "SELECT uid, id AS member_id FROM members_session WHERE session='%s' AND member_id = %lu", in["sessionid"].c_str(),member_id) > 0) {
|
||||
if (VerifySession(out["member_id"].Long(), in["sessionid"].c_str()) > 0) {
|
||||
CVars inx;
|
||||
inx["sessionid"] = in["sessionid"]; inx["sessionid"].set_valid( true );
|
||||
inx["member_id"] = out["member_id"]; inx["member_id"].set_valid( true );
|
||||
if (VerifySession(inx) > 0) {
|
||||
out["status"] = "Session valid";
|
||||
ret = PHP_API_OK;
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user